Criminal Justice

The teaching cases in this section involve the law and law enforcement at all levels of public discourse and governance, from a local Traffic Unit to the International Criminal Court. In discussing these cases, students will focus on ethical, legal, political, social, and managerial implications of policy and enforcement decisions along with the contextual and technical backdrops that shape them.
